Chia Tai Triumphs: APEA 2023 Accolades for Agricultural Excellence
Published on 30/08/2023
» Marking a century of exceptional leadership in Thailand's agricultural sector, Chia Tai Company Limited, the nation's premier innovative agricultural firm, secures two honours at the Asia Pacific Enterprise Awards 2023 (APEA 2023). These prestigious awards, recognising exceptional executives and organisations demonstrating remarkable entrepreneurial prowess in the Asia Pacific region, underscore Chia Tai's distinct performance and enduring contributions. In recognition of these achievements, Mr. Manas Chiaravanond, Chief Executive Officer of Chia Tai Company Limited, receives the esteemed Master Entrepreneur Award, while Mr. Prawin Khurowat, Chief Financial Officer, proudly accepts the Inspirational Brand Award in the Agricultural Industry Category on behalf of the company. The award ceremony recently took place at the Bangkok Marriott Hotel The Surawongse.

Walailak University is Ranked 501+ in the World by Times Higher Education Young University Rankings 2023.
Published on 30/08/2023
» Walailak University has been ranked 501+ among 605 universities across 78 territories worldwide by Times Higher Education Young University Rankings 2023. This achievement places Walailak University joint 3rd in Thailand. The results were released on 3 July 2023 at 16:00 Thailand local time.
